저장 프로시저(SP)의 Create 문을 사용하여 PHP에서 MySQL을 쿼리하려는 시도가 실패했습니다. 이것이 불가능합니까?
가능하다면 예를 들어주세요.
권한 외에도 문제를 일으킬 가능성이 가장 높은 것은 mysql_query($query)가 실제로 호출당 하나의 명령만 실행할 수 있다는 것입니다!
그러므로 여러분이 해야 할 일은 명령을 여러 개의 mysql_query($query) -호출로 나누는 것뿐입니다.
내 말은 이것이다:
MySQL 매뉴얼에는 저장 프로시저 생성 방법(13.1.15. CREATE PROCEDURE 和 CREATE FUNCTION 구문 ) 에 대한 명확한 개요가 있습니다.
CREATE PROCEDURE
CREATE FUNCTION
다음 질문은: MySQL 데이터베이스에 액세스하는 데 사용하는 계정에 실제 생성 프로세스에 대한 적절한 권한이 있습니까?
이 문제에 대한 자세한 내용은 여기에서 확인할 수 있습니다: 19.2.2. 저장된 루틴 및 MySQL 권한
권한 외에도 문제를 일으킬 가능성이 가장 높은 것은 mysql_query($query)가 실제로 호출당 하나의 명령만 실행할 수 있다는 것입니다!
그러므로 여러분이 해야 할 일은 명령을 여러 개의 mysql_query($query) -호출로 나누는 것뿐입니다.
내 말은 이것이다:
으아아아MySQL 매뉴얼에는 저장 프로시저 생성 방법(13.1.15.
CREATE PROCEDURE
和CREATE FUNCTION
구문 ) 에 대한 명확한 개요가 있습니다.다음 질문은: MySQL 데이터베이스에 액세스하는 데 사용하는 계정에 실제 생성 프로세스에 대한 적절한 권한이 있습니까?
이 문제에 대한 자세한 내용은 여기에서 확인할 수 있습니다: 19.2.2. 저장된 루틴 및 MySQL 권한